Bonita Air Assault
(La Verne) -The Bonita Air Assualt conlcuded Saturday with Upland knocking off Valencia to win the two-day Tournament. Monrovia, who played without starting quarterback Blake Heyworth and reciever Mason Bryant on Friday, had both players back on Saturday and had a lead on Upland earlier in the day before falling late in the contest.
East Outlasts West 46-34
(West Covina) – There were 80 points scored combined by both teams inluding 34 in the fourth quarter alone. There was abundance of big plays for touchdowns that included kick off returns of 109 and 85 yards and passes for 80, 60 and 59 yards.
